Risk communication done effectively informs people about hazards to their environment or their health, manages potential problems in a manner that promotes goodwill, disseminates information, and communicates potential crisis and emergency situations well, encouraging prudent action and reducing panic.
Communication is foundational to crisis management. It provides clarity and direction for employees, customers and partners in an otherwise uncertain and confusing time.Jun 13, 2020
Time – while an issue can span weeks, months and even years, crises generally have a clear start and end. Issues management involves a sustained effort of activity and monitoring over time, whereas crisis management is an immediate response.Jun 18, 2020
An issue is when a pilot realises the plane's undercarriage has a problem after take-off but there is still hours of flying time in which the problem can be sorted. A crisis is when the pilot realises there is a problem when he starts the descent and people's safety is in jeopardy.
Key differences Crisis management is concerned with responding to, managing and recovering from an unforeseen event. Risk management is concerned with identifying, assessing and mitigating any activity or event that could cause harm to the business. Risks can be strategic or operational in nature.Sep 27, 2016
